Hi Folks.
Thought I'd try something a little different today and do a section if the TET, trans euro trail, that I've been wanting to do for a while. its the Peak district section starting in Congleton, Staffordshire, and 99.2 miles later, finishing north east on top of Sheffield.
wasn't a fan of this route to be fair, or the walkers and bikers that inhabit the area 😆 Trails were few and far between, rhw people were generally horrible, not my stayle of offroading, to be honest, would have liked a little more technicality to it like the Wales TET., it beggars can't be choosers. Anyway, here's the best anes of the trip. Enjoy.

Alright Carl. Thanks for watching mate, I've done a few more vids since this one mate, on a new camera aswell, go check them out too 😉 Best purchase you'll ever make dude, I love mine to pieces! Total smile factory. I personally use outdooractive navigation app to navigate and create my routes. The actually see the green lanes I use 'Green Road Map' website, but that is only available to TRF members, that is really cool as it shows the location and status of the lanes, open with no restrictions, temporary TRO and permanent TRO's so you can stay on the right side of the law. If you're annoyed by motorcycles on the trails who also have a right to be there as much as you, then walk on one of the many other hundreds of bridleways in the area where there will be no motorbikes. Our rights of way are being depleted at a rapid rate unfortunately, so our byways are becoming less and less all the time, you you have to respect the fact that the trail you may be walking on could be the only byway left for us in that particular area. Plus the fact that us as trail riders pay a none profit organisation every year, the like of the TRF and GLASS, who actually repair and maintain our trails and fight councils traying to TRO them turning them into bridleways.
